Navy, July 12 – Commander-in-Chief of the Royal Thai Navy revealed that he was busy attending the 112th anniversary of the Royal Thai Navy, did not participate in voting for the Prime Minister as a senator, while the Permanent Secretary of Defense – Commander-in-Chief of the other two armies all government officials

Admiral Choengchai Chomchoengphaet, Commander-in-Chief of the Royal Thai Navy Discuss the vote for the Prime Minister. As a senator (Senator) by position tomorrow (July 13) that he is on a mission to attend the commemorative ceremony of R.E. 112 at Phra Chulachomklao Fort which will have a ceremony from morning until evening Shooting a Crouching Tiger in order to honor His Majesty His Majesty the King's grace in establishing Phra Chulachomklao Fort to protect the country in a state of foreign invasion

“For the maintenance of water security in the parliamentary area is the responsibility of the Navy. Established a Joint Parliamentary Directorate and prepare for evacuation Keeping members of parliament safe parliamentary staff To move by water by coordinating with relevant agencies The ship is prepared Both in the Navy and ships from outside Sufficient for the number of people who want to move in case of an incident. But it is unlikely that there will be a serious incident to the point that a plan to move the waterways is required. By still mainly adhering to land movements, ”said the commander-in-chief of the Navy.

When asked about Gen. Chalermpol Srisawat, Supreme Commander of the Armed Forces How to give guidelines on how to vote for the Prime Minister? Admiral Choengchai said he did not give any policy. didn't agree on anything

When asked if the army commander made an appointment to attend the meeting together or all government officials The Navy Commander said that it was the privilege of each person to consider for himself.

When asked to repeat As an army commander and a senator by position The standpoint on Section 112 will be the same as other senators who do not choose a party, have a policy to amend Section 112 or not, Admiral Choengchai said he had no opinion on this matter.

“Confirm tomorrow's mission. We have long predetermined and do it every year Which this year is a fairly large event in the 130th year, confirming that the commemoration ceremony of R.E. 112 falls on July 13, is not related to M. 112 and does not send any signals. regarded as an important task which I will be in the event from morning until evening And the resignation letter has already been submitted to the President of the Senate, ”said Admiral Choengchai.

The reporter asked if he was playing for real. Shoot a crouching tiger to sway the parliament? Admiral Choengchai laughed and said “Not that much.”
